                March 6: Come watch a FREE movie!  This special screening of the documentary Earthlings is hosted by the Florida Coastal School of Law starting at 6:00pm. As an extra incentive there will be yummy treats to enjoy.  The documentary is written and directed by Shaun Monson and narrated by Academy-Award winner, Joaquin Phoenix. Earthlings takes an unflinching look at the myriad ways in which animals are used and abused as companion animals, as food, as clothing, as entertainment, and as scientific subjects.  It awakens your mind and spirit to how our indirect and direct lifestyle choices affects animals and their habitat around the world.  A must-see for everyone! Florida Coastal School of Law is located at 8787 Baypine Rd. Jax 32256, Room 550.

                March 23: RECOMMENDED EVENT! One especially inspiring event is a lecture by the world-renowned author of, "The World Peace Diet," Dr. Will Tuttle. "The World Peace Diet," explains the interconnectedness of all living beings, and how our food choices affect not only our health and the environment, but also our spirituality. Dr. Tuttle reveals how such a transformation of heart, mind and body can enable us to create a world of peace, loving kindness, respect and reverence for the sacredness of all life. For anyone wanting to grow spiritually, who wants to wake up and live a compassionate life, and contribute to world peace, this lecture will motivate you. Dr. Tuttle will speak at the lovely Unity Church for Creative Living at 2777 Racetrack Road, at 6pm. The Girls Gone Green will be offering vegan cupcakes, cookies, and refreshments.
